Cable entry for ground cable, line supply and motor cables
Cable entry for ground cable, line supply and motor cables (1) is separate
from the entry for auxiliary power and control cables (2).
Figure 6-3
Cable entry
The entry plate for ground, line supply and motor cables (1 in Figure 6-3)
is a 6.4 mm [0.25 in] thick aluminum plate. The entry holes need to be
punched on-site to properly accommodate customer cables.
This aluminum plate is either attached to the top or the bottom access
hole - whichever is receiving the cables.
The unused entry access hole is covered by a steel plate.
6.4.3
Cable entry for auxiliary power and control cables
The cable entry access holes for the auxiliary power and control cables
(2 in Figure 6-3) are covered by an aluminum plate.
This aluminum plate needs to be punched on-site to properly
accommodate the customer incoming cables.
This aluminum plate is either attached to the top or the bottom access
hole - whichever is receiving the cables.
The unused entry access hole is covered by a steel plate.
